Who Made It Possible?

Unreal Engine is the brainchild of Epic Games, a renowned company that has been a pioneer in the gaming industry for decades. Founded by Tim Sweeney in 1991, Epic Games has continuously pushed the boundaries of technology, creating groundbreaking game engines and captivating gaming experiences. One significant difference between Unreal Engine and Unity lies in their pricing models. Unity offers a free version, Unity Personal, which includes basic features and is suitable for smaller projects or indie developers. To access more advanced features and commercial capabilities, developers can upgrade to Unity Plus or Unity Pro, which require a subscription or licensing fee. Unreal Engine, on the other hand, follows a royalty-based model, where developers pay a percentage of their game's revenue once it surpasses a certain threshold.
